Short Text? Go Big with Display Typography

This isn’t a font you’ll want to use for long paragraphs or body copy. It shines brightest as a display font, especially for headlines, taglines, and decorative titles. In one recent campaign for a children's book launch, I paired it with a bold sans serif for the supporting text. The contrast gave the design depth and ensured readability while letting the headline steal the spotlight.

Readability Tips for Mobile and Small Screens

Working across digital platforms means considering how your font will render on different screen sizes. Here’s how I optimized Beauty Momsky for visibility:

  1. Use higher contrast: On dark backgrounds, I increased the stroke weight slightly to ensure the letters remained clear and didn’t blend into the background.
  2. Keep spacing tight but not cramped: The natural flow of the font already gives it a lively look, so I avoided adding too much letter or word spacing.
  3. Test mobile previews: Always zoom in on your designs. If the text is hard to read on a phone, it might as well not exist in your campaign.
  4. Limit line length: Because it’s a script font, longer lines can become visually cluttered. I stuck to two words max per line in most thumbnails and banners.

Light vs. Dark Backgrounds

On light-colored or pastel backgrounds, Beauty Momsky feels soft and elegant. But when I needed to make a statement during a seasonal sale, I placed it over a deep navy backdrop. The result? A bold, eye-catching header that still retained its whimsical essence. It’s all about balancing mood with clarity.

Building Consistency with a Creative Font

Consistency is key in branding and campaign design. Once I started using Beauty Momsky as the go-to display font for a beauty startup’s Instagram series, I made sure to apply it consistently across teasers, behind-the-scenes posts, and product announcements. Over time, followers began to recognize the font as part of the brand’s identity—it became a subtle but powerful design element.

But remember, consistency doesn’t mean repetition. Rotate between a few complementary fonts to keep your feed fresh while maintaining a cohesive look. Think of Beauty Momsky as your signature ingredient—use it sparingly but intentionally.
